Overview

Provides a variety of pharmacy technician, data entry, billing and IV technician functions to support clinical and business operations for the assigned region.  Responsible for coordinating, and may also train these activities with the data entry technicians in the performance of accurate drug entry, customer communications and accurate point of service billing.
